Neutron radiography data and simulations of aluminium and anodic oxide aluminium for phase filtering

Data for article: "Neutron phase filtering for separating phase- and attenuation signal in aluminium and anodic aluminium oxide"Authors: Estrid Buhl Naver, Okan Yetik, Noémie Ott, Matteo Busi, Pavel Trtik, Luise Theil Kuhn, and Markus Strobl.All data is in the form of grey scale images where high values mean high intensity. Data in folder "Neutron data" are open beam and dark current corrected neutron radiography images. Label "C0um" means pure aluminium with no oxide coating and labels "CMaxTum", "Cmaxum" mean anodic oxide coated aluminium.Neutron data/BOA: Neutron data measured at BOA with different sample-detector distances. Distances specified in file name should have 4.6 mm subtracted.Neutron data/ICON: Neutron data measured at ICON with different neutron wavelengths. Neutron energies are given by time of flight chopper frequency. Frequencies correspond to wavelengths as follows: 119Hz -> 2.7Å, 100Hz -> 3.2Å, 80Hz -> 4Å, 70Hz -> 4.5Å.Data in folder "McStas data" are simulated neutron radiography images. They are not open beam corrected.McStas data/BOA simulations: Neutron data simulated using full BOA instrument with different sample-detector distances. Distances in file name should have 1 mm subtracted. Includes data for pure Al sample (labelled "Al"), data for oxide coated Al sample (labelled "Alcoat"), open beam data (labelled "noAl"), and attenuation only data (labelled "Alabs" and "coatAlabs").McStas data/ICON simulations: Neutron data simulated using simplified ICON instrument with different neutron wavelengths. Includes open beam data (labelled "noAl"), data for pure Al sample (labelled "Al"), data for oxide coated Al sample (labelled "Alcoat"), and attenuation only data (labelled "Alabs" and "Alcoat_abs").
